Yes, PDEU offers scholarships to students based on merit, JEE Main ranking and performance in the first semester. There are six types of scholarships offered as mentioned below:
- Merit Scholarship for a full waiver against the tuition fee (w.e.f. first semester)
- Merit-cum-Means Scholarship full waiver against the tuition fee (w.e.f. first semester)
- Merit Scholarship for half waiver against the tuition fee (w.e.f. first semester) for students from SC and ST category
- Merit Scholarship for half waiver against the tuition fee (w.e.f. first semester) for female students
- Merit-cum-Means Scholarship w.e.f. third semester
- Merit-cum-Means Scholarship

The total tuition fee for a two-year M.Tech course is INR 3 lakh. This fee is taken from unofficial sources and hence, is indicative. Students are requested to visit the official website to get more details on the same. Apart from this, the other included fee components are hostel fees, one-time fee. The One-time fee includes Caution Money Deposit and Library Deposit.

In order to get admission to BTech at School of Energy Technology, students need to pass Class 12 with 45% aggregate in theory and practical of Physics & Maths (with Chemistry/ Biology/ Computer/ Vocational Subject) from a recognised board. Candidates belonging to the reserved category, are required to get 40% aggregate in the same.
